State v. Robinson

549 S.W.3d 492
Missouri Court of Appeals·Decided March 20, 2018·No. WD 79395·Published·Cited by 1 cases

Opinion

Per Curiam:

Elvester Robinson appeals his conviction on one count of first-degree child molestation ( § 566.067, RSMo Cum. Supp. 2013), following a jury trial, for which he was sentenced to life in prison with no possibility of parole for twenty-five years. We affirm. Rule 30.25(b).
